Default My Last Ticket

About two years ago I was cruising along I87 in Connecticut. All of the traffic was in the left two lanes but the right lane of the 3 lane Interstate was wide open. So you can guess where I’m at. BTW, I’m cruising at 100 MPH and the radar detector is on. I know how to use this thing and you always want someone down the road in front of you because if you’re hit with the radar you’re a dead duck. You need to pick up the radar before it picks you up.

So anyway I’m cruising and I can spot an unmarked car a mile away. So I thought. All of a sudden I have these flashing lights in my rear view mirror. Damn, I’ve had it and I know it. I pulled over, put the four ways on and rolled down the window. I also have the utmost respect for these guys. It’s a very dangerous job. I think 99.9% are good guys and I have several friends retired from various police agencies.

The officer walks up and asks me if I knew my speed. I said yes I knew it was excessive. He then tells me he’s been watching me for awhile and he knew I could handle the speed and the car but he said he couldn’t allow me to drive that fast because other drivers would think they could also. After that compliment he could do no wrong in my book.

He takes my license and insurance back to his red SUV. Now you know why I didn’t see him. In a few minutes he returns, hands me my license, cwp and insurance card. He said he wrote me up for 80 MPH because anything over that he would have to put me in cuffs and take me to jail. He advised that if I paid the ticket on time it would be $360.00 but it would never be reported to Florida. I thanked him and told him to be safe.

I have a friend who is retired from the force up there and I’m telling him the story at the track the following Sat. John tells me not to pay it. He says to call the prosecutor and tell him John is my uncle and also works for me since he retired. Well, as nice as that officer was to me I didn’t do it and I mailed in the $360.00. John thought I was nuts. Do you?
